About Questrom School of Business
Founded in 1913, the Boston University Questrom School of Business is a global top-tier academic research business school. Led by Allen Questrom Professor and Dean, Susan Fournier, Questrom develops business leaders who create value for the world. Questrom redefines transformational business programs, strengthens partnerships with the business community, advances the impact of research on business, and manages the school as a high-performing enterprise committed to excellence with a service mindset. Comprising a renowned full-time faculty of 165 researchers, teaching faculty, and accomplished practitioners, Questrom generates insights to address today’s business challenges and prepare students with the tools they need to succeed from Day 1 in their professional lives.
Questrom’s portfolio of academic programs is robust and includes a Top 20 undergraduate program of over 2,200 students; distinctive MBA offerings including 900 students in a full- and part-time MBA, the affordable Online MBA and specialty MBAs in social impact, health, and digital technology; several thriving specialized masters programs in areas including business analytics, mathematical finance, and management studies; and a rigorous PhD program. More than 50,000 Questrom alumni form a powerful global network of leaders driving value creation that changes the world.

Rankings & Ratings
Questrom School of Business is one of the top universities in Boston, United States. It is ranked #16 in Full-time MBA Rankings - United States 2026.
Full-time MBA Rankings - United States
- 2018#15
- 2019#16
- 2020#15
- 2021#16
- 2022#15
- 2023#14
- 2024#16
- 2025#16
- 2026#16
